Home Instead is looking for caring and compassionate Caregivers we call our 'Care Professionals' to \nbecome a part of our team and join our mission of expanding the world's capacity to care. Home Instead \nprovides a variety of non-medical services that allow aging adults to remain in their home and meet the \nchallenges of aging with dignity, care and compassion.

Home Instead is a Nebraska-based company that operates 1,100 franchised senior care centers providing in-home care and wellness services across 14 countries.
